What Is Lung Cancer?

While many young teens believe that smoking is a “cool” thing to do, it has many harmful effects on the human body. One of these harmful effects includes Lung Cancer. Lung Cancer is the leading cause of death by cancer for men and women.

How Do I know if I have it?

If you experience the following symptoms it is highly suggested that you visit a doctor as soon as possible.

Wheezing
Unexplained coughing, that simply will not go away
Loss of breath
Coughing up blood.How Did I get It?

While smoking has proven to be the leading cause of this harmful disease, those who have never smoked in their life can still get it, for these people the cause is unknown. Those who smoke, or have been exposed to second hand smoke, asbestos, or even radon gas are at high risk to get lung cancer.

How Can I Prevent It?

Stop Smoking, it not only effects your health, but also of those around you.
If you do not smoke right now, do not start. It is not cool, it simply is harmful.
Eat a healthy diet, and drink alcoholic beverages in limited amounts.
Check your home, and environment for radon gas, and possibly even asbestos.
